When choosing the best face cream for men, it is important to pay close attention to the ingredients in the moisturizer. Even if you do not have oily skin or are not prone to acne, avoiding ingredients that clog pores can help to reduce ingrown hairs when shaving. Moisture-rich ingredients are essential for most men, as the slow loss of testosterone that men experience as they age tends to dry skin out, even if it was oily when you were a teenager. A face cream for men that contains some amount of SPF can help to significantly reduce your risk of skin cancer as you age. It can also be helpful to avoid marketing ploys and not rule out face creams intended for women, as this will open up a large range of options to you.

No matter what your skin type, it is important to avoid any face creams for men that contain pore-clogging ingredients. Moisturizers that contain mineral oils or lanolin are notorious for trapping dirt and other particles in your pores, and using one of these creams directly after shaving can cause short facial hairs to become trapped, resulting in ingrown hairs. These ingredients can also cause breakouts for those with acne-prone skin. When looking for a face cream for men, make sure that the product is specifically labeled as noncomedogenic; this means that the product does not contain these ingredients and will not clog your pores.

While men typically do not experience a rapid drop in testosterone, the slow loss that most experience can cause even the oiliest skin to begin to dry out over time. When looking for a face cream, carefully review the ingredients to ensure that it will be moisturizing enough for you, and that it does not contain anything that will dry out your skin. If your skin is naturally dry, look for thicker creams, and, if it is oily, look for thinner ones or even serum face creams. In general, shea butter, glycerin, and jojoba oil are all moisturizing, and safe for even the oiliest skin. Any type of alcohol should be avoided, as this can dry your skin out too much.

As the majority of men do not typically apply sunscreen, using a face cream for men with SPF can significantly reduce your risks of developing skin cancer. If you spend most of your time in an office, a moisturizer with SPF 15 should suffice. For those who work outdoors, your moisturizer should contain an SPF of 30 or higher.

In general, female skin ages more quickly than its male counterpart, and, therefore, creams meant for women typically contain more anti-aging ingredients. Despite this, a product geared toward women can often make an excellent face cream for men as well. When looking for a face cream, do not limit yourself to only the small section of products marketed for men. If you are concerned about scent, look for items that are meant for sensitive skin or those that do not contain any added fragrance.
